Cloud9は、仕様上、無料版で1つの非公開ワークスペースしか設定できません。でも、人には非公開で進めたいプロジェクトもあったりするわけです。
そこで「せや、BASIC認証かけたれ!」
っていうシェルスクリプトを書きました
下記に用意しました。もっとよくできるよ! ってアイデアある方はプルリクお待ちしております。
使い方
上記リポジトリにあるシェルスクリプトを取ってきます。
wget https://raw.githubusercontent.com/kohki-shikata/c9-basic-auth/master/basic.sh
Workspaceにbasic.shが出来ると思うので
sh basic.sh
を実行します。
apt-getがhtpasswdコマンドのためのapache2-utilを取ってきてくれたりするので、しばらく待ちます。
最後にIDとPasswordを聞かれますので、入力します。Passwordは確認のため2回聞かれますので、同じ内容を入力してください。
あとは、RunしてPreviewし、Basic認証がかかっているかどうか確認してください。
おつかれさまでした。